    Found this spot right over the PA line while working yesterday. A co-worker and our customer both spoke highly of it, so it had to be tried! Pretty unassuming location in a plaza, tucked in amongst other stores and services, but worth keeping your eyes peeled! When you enter you can see the pizza warmer display built up and into the front main service wrap, and greeted promptly by staff! Definitely had a diner feel in my opinion, but a decent charm to the interior based on color and material choices. A pretty packed in house for around 12:30 on a Tuesday, which is always a good sign IMO. Plentiful pizza offerings, from standards, to Alfredo, and even mashed potato (Old fashioned mashed potatoes and creamy butter covered with a blend of four cheeses, ham and bacon)! Lots of sandwich and wrap options, calzones, Stromboli, pasta dishes too! I took a swing at their Italian wedding soup ( my jam) and it was flavorful and packed full of the good stuff! Shredded chunks of chicken, pastina, the little meatballs, vegetables, so good! For my main course I got the chicken parm-wich - a classic chicken parm cutlet with cheese and sauce and a decent quality roll, served with fries. Love that everything is made in house, all meats and manner of foods prepped daily! If you're in Hallstead, hit it up!

    Food was very good, and they were able to accommodate our very large group on short notice. The menu has a wide range of Italian American choices including pizza. Portions were generous. I had veal parm, my "standard" Italian test dish and it was very good. The spaghetti was not over cooked, which I liked. My 14 year old cousin got a large salad that she finished, having very much enjoyed it. Another reviewer commented on the garlic knots which were excellent, but bring a roll of breath mints for everyone in your party.
